SEV’s Comic Nook News: Aquaman to Face Black Manta in Solo Movie

Word from the TheWrap is the King of Atlantis will go toe-to-toe with one of his oldest enemies in his upcoming solo film. Black Manta, an adversary of Aquaman since his comic debut in 1967, will apparently serve as a villain in the DC/Warner Bros. film, which is slated for 2018.

BMCreated by Bob Haney and Nick Cardy, Black Manta has served as a staple villain in Aquaman lore for decades. It would not be until the 1990’s when Black Manta would be given a proper origin story, which would occasionally be re-imagined or retold in numerous ways and through an equal number of mediums as being: an abused child among a ship’s crew, the revenge-seeking son of a felled ship’s captain and an autistic orphan driven to villainy after being the subject of experimentation in Arkham Asylum.

Jason Mamoa (Game of Thrones) will serve as the titular King of the Seven Seas, after having made his official debut in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ice and after entering the fold of heroes in the Justice League film.  Amber Heard will play Mera (Queen of Atlantis) and Willem Dafoe as his advisor Vulko.

James Wan will helm the solo Aquaman film as director, with a script penned by screenwriter Will Beall and acclaimed comic book writer and DC Entertainment President Geoff Johns.

Aquaman is set to hit theaters July 27, 2018.
